Thurgood Marshall Elementary is a mid-sized elementary school in Rockford, Illinois, enrolling 374 students.
Class loads run heavy: 18.7:1 is larger than about 93% of Illinois schools and 34% above the 14:1 state mean, so each teacher carries more students than is typical.
With 374 students, its enrollment sits close to the Illinois median campus size.
Its Resource Investment Index lands in the upper third of 3,845 scored Illinois schools.
Its student body is led by White (46%) and Asian (21%), more mixed than most schools in the state (diversity index 70/100).
Attendance runs somewhat below the norm, with 19.5% of students chronically absent per the 2021-22 civil-rights collection.
Among Rockford's elementary schools, it stands alongside Whitehead Elem School (678 students): Thurgood Marshall Elementary is smaller than that campus by headcount and runs heavier classes (18.7:1 vs 17.8:1).
